KC offers training to residents on removal of illegal signs
September 25
Kansas City is cracking down on signs illegally placed in the public right-of-way, and has enlisted residents to help with this effort. The training will teach people how to determine whether a sign is illegally placed. Residents will also learn how to appropriately discard of the sign or how to submit it to the city for further enforcement.
